Output 07a3159a8111ec30d147a2e37fea19bcd88a5b04811fce4abcac1454ef49493b:46

value
5026171
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b9826e2ae6922b81409e803aed5c5be50a564a40 OP_EQUAL
address
3JbuBVTQxYe2btnxBQDUwARoqDWREV7Fcb
transaction
07a3159a8111ec30d147a2e37fea19bcd88a5b04811fce4abcac1454ef49493b
spent
true